From Bangs to Black Holesby Gordon RogersHaving been asked by Sir Patrick Moore to write a book in his Astronomy series, Gordon Felt contrained by the limitations of the title. He accordingly now offers this account of his life, which is not for the faint hearted. Starting with his wartime experiences when, aged twelve, he possessed a bren machine gun and unlimited amounts of gelignite, the story proceeds through his experiences as an artillery 'flash-spotter' to his business as a Chartered Surveyor, specialising in land development. Entwined in the tale are the ladies that tolerated him. Fascinated by the characters that can be met when travelling. He recites stories about those whom he found most interesting.
